Castel San Pietro Romano

NARRATOR: FILM EXTRA

Tradition says that St. Peter came here to preach Christianity, and to honour that tradition, the town was called Castel San Pietro Romano.

Filmmakers chose Castello because its mayor was Adolfo Porry Pastorel, one of the first Italian photo reporters. He met a director friend, who told him he was looking for a small, slightly run down town to shoot a film. Pastorel answered that there was no town more run down than the one where he was mayor and he invited the director to see for himself. The movie people came, they liked the town and chose it as a location for their film.


RESTAURANTEUR

I didn't even have tables back then, I only had two or three, I started off with nothing. They came here and said 80,000 lire ... who had ever seen that amount of money before? There were two men, later I found out that it was the director Comencini and his brother. Comencini was a robust sort of guy, though not overly so, pretty normal really.


NARRATOR: FILM EXTRA

This square was the centre of the town, everything went on here, there were various scenes shot here. In the film it where the midwife lived, a role played by Marisa Merlini, and so she looked out from here when people came to call her.

RESTAURANTEUR

Marisa Merlini was very vulgar Roman who would shout orders at me: "Margherita, when are you going to bring my bruschetta? Hurry up, I'm hungry". She came back here after 50 years and they were all locals, when they celebrated the lunch and the baptism.


NARRATOR: FILM EXTRA

I took part in some scenes set in the church, I was one of the group of girls who formed the parish choir.

People who want to see the places featured in "Bread, Love and Dreams / Pane, amore and fantasia" will find them still here, exactly as they were then.
